Solana Co-Founder Sees $1T Stablecoins as Crypto Demand Grows

  • Yakovenko’s $1T stablecoin outlook exceeds JPMorgan’s 2028 forecast of $500B–$600B.
  • Stablecoin growth remains driven by crypto trading and DeFi, not mainstream payment adoption yet.
  • Solana records rising stablecoin balances, reflecting network usage tied to on-chain dollar flows.

Anatoly Yakovenko, the co-founder of Solana, has outlined a set of projections for 2026 that place stablecoins at the center of several structural shifts underway across digital asset markets. His comments were shared in a public post on X and referenced a future in which the global stablecoin supply exceeds $1 trillion, alongside advances in artificial intelligence and robotics that extend beyond the crypto sector.

Yakovenko’s projection contrasts with other forecasts from traditional financial institutions. JPMorgan Chase & Co. recently estimated that total stablecoin supply could reach between $500 billion and $600 billion by 2028. JPMorgan described current growth as largely tied to crypto-market activity rather than widespread payment adoption.

The bank reported that the stablecoin market has expanded by approximately $100 billion this year, bringing the total supply to about $308 billion. The increase has been led primarily by Tether’s USDT and Circle’s USDC. Analysts noted that derivatives platforms alone added around $20 billion in stablecoin balances, coinciding with higher perpetual futures trading volumes.

Use Cases Remain Concentrated in Crypto Markets

JPMorgan’s analysis highlighted that most stablecoin demand remains driven by their role as cash equivalents or collateral within the crypto ecosystem. These assets support trading, lending, and borrowing across decentralized finance and derivatives markets. 

The report also highlighted that broader payment adoption does not necessarily imply a proportional increase in total stablecoin supply. Higher transaction velocity, enabled by deeper integration into financial systems, could allow existing supply to circulate more efficiently. 

At the same time, banks and payment networks are developing tokenized deposits and related blockchain-based products. In contrast, central banks continue exploring digital currencies that may compete with privately issued stablecoins.

Solana Activity Reflects Network-Level Growth

Against this backdrop, Solana has emerged as one of the networks recording huge growth in stablecoin usage. Low transaction costs and fast settlement times have supported increased issuance and transfers on the blockchain. Data from the past year shows that stablecoin balances on Solana have reached record levels, reflecting its role in facilitating on-chain dollar movement.

Polygon CEO Sandeep Nailwal highlighted Polygon’s lead in global bonds, Spiko US T-Bill, and Spiko Euro T-Bill. Polygon published an X post to share that its roadmap to GigaGas was still scaling. Sentiments around POL price were last seen to be bearish. Polygon CEO Sandeep Nailwal shared key pointers from the Dune and RWA.xyz report. These pertain to highlights about RWA on Polygon. Simultaneously, Polygon underlined its roadmap towards GigaGas. Sentiments around POL price were last seen fumbling under bearish emotions. Polygon CEO Sandeep Nailwal on Polygon RWA CEO Sandeep Nailwal highlighted three key points from the Dune and RWA.xyz report. The Chief Executive of Polygon maintained that Polygon PoS was hosting RWA TVL worth $1.13 billion across 269 assets plus 2,900 holders. Nailwal confirmed from the report that RWA was happening on Polygon. The Dune and https://t.co/W6WSFlHoQF report on RWA is out and it shows that RWA is happening on Polygon. Here are a few highlights: – Leading in Global Bonds: Polygon holds 62% share of tokenized global bonds (driven by Spiko’s euro MMF and Cashlink euro issues) – Spiko U.S.… — Sandeep | CEO, Polygon Foundation (※,※) (@sandeepnailwal) September 17, 2025 The X post published by Polygon CEO Sandeep Nailwal underlined that the ecosystem was leading in global bonds by holding a 62% share of tokenized global bonds. He further highlighted that Polygon was leading with Spiko US T-Bill at approximately 29% share of TVL along with Ethereum, adding that the ecosystem had more than 50% share in the number of holders. Finally, Sandeep highlighted from the report that there was a strong adoption for Spiko Euro T-Bill with 38% share of TVL. He added that 68% of returns were on Polygon across all the chains.
